Removal Procedure

  1. Remove the fuel sender assembly. Refer to Fuel Sender Assembly Replacement .
  2. Disconnect the fuel pump electrical connector.
  3. Remove the retaining clip from the fuel level sensor connector.
  4. Disconnect the electrical connector from under the fuel sender cover.
  5. Remove the sensor retaining clip.
  6. Squeeze the locking tangs and remove the fuel level sensor (3).
